Frequently asked questions on the trip Vaughan - Toronto

  1. How much is the cheapest coach ticket from Vaughan to Toronto?

    The prices typically range from US$19 to US$25 on this trip, with the average ticket costing US$19. The exact cost can vary based on different factors such as the time of travel, the day of the week, and the coach service provider. Keep in mind that booking tickets on the day of travel might result in higher prices.

  2. How long does it take to travel from Vaughan to Toronto by bus?

    The coach journey between Vaughan and Toronto lasts about 30m. If you're looking for the fastest trip, you can get there in just about 20m. However, please keep in mind that your specific travel time may vary due to the prevailing traffic conditions along the route.

  3. When is the first coach from Vaughan to Toronto?

    The first coach to Toronto from Vaughan departs at 06:55. Times and services may vary during weekends and holidays.

  4. How far is Toronto from Vaughan by coach?

    The journey from Vaughan to Toronto by coach covers an approximate distance of 8 miles (13 km).

  5. Is there a way to reach Toronto from Vaughan without a car?

    The best way to go from Vaughan to Toronto without a car is by coach. They are frequent and reliable, offering a convenient and eco-friendly journey. You can also consider rideshare services depending on your preferences.

Buses are energy-efficient. Carrying a passenger over 100 kms by coach only takes 0.6-0.9 liters of gas. Compare that to the 2.6 liters required by high-speed train, 6.6 liters by airplane and 7.6 liters by gas-powered car, and it's clear that the bus is a more environmentally-conscious option for your bus transportation from Vaughan to Toronto.

Did you know?

The word 'bus' is an abbreviation of 'omnibus" which means 'for all' in Latin as buses were meant to be transportation for everybody.

The Superbus, created by a Dutch engineer is the world's fastest bus with 250 km/h. Too bad it's only a prototype for now.

The average number of passengers on a coach bus is 32 meaning that a bus could replace a minimum of at least 30 cars!
